summaryrefslogtreecommitdiffstats
path: root/clang/lib/AST/Stmt.cpp
diff options
context:
space:
mode:
authorEli Friedman <eli.friedman@gmail.com>2013-06-27 20:48:08 +0000
committerEli Friedman <eli.friedman@gmail.com>2013-06-27 20:48:08 +0000
commitb998bff32b040bb03859a94951c6a70a97d4f212 (patch)
treef930ec55346b15ce3107ac7ee5f9607329aa08e7 /clang/lib/AST/Stmt.cpp
parentf83b4ea8b6482630238645c241504b3694c283e8 (diff)
downloadbcm5719-llvm-b998bff32b040bb03859a94951c6a70a97d4f212.tar.gz
bcm5719-llvm-b998bff32b040bb03859a94951c6a70a97d4f212.zip
Delete dead code.
llvm-svn: 185101
Diffstat (limited to 'clang/lib/AST/Stmt.cpp')
-rw-r--r--clang/lib/AST/Stmt.cpp22
1 files changed, 0 insertions, 22 deletions
diff --git a/clang/lib/AST/Stmt.cpp b/clang/lib/AST/Stmt.cpp
index 7e85880b5fc..d9d79f4cccd 100644
--- a/clang/lib/AST/Stmt.cpp
+++ b/clang/lib/AST/Stmt.cpp
@@ -298,28 +298,6 @@ AttributedStmt *AttributedStmt::CreateEmpty(ASTContext &C, unsigned NumAttrs) {
return new (Mem) AttributedStmt(EmptyShell(), NumAttrs);
}
-bool Stmt::hasImplicitControlFlow() const {
- switch (StmtBits.sClass) {
- default:
- return false;
-
- case CallExprClass:
- case ConditionalOperatorClass:
- case ChooseExprClass:
- case StmtExprClass:
- case DeclStmtClass:
- return true;
-
- case Stmt::BinaryOperatorClass: {
- const BinaryOperator* B = cast<BinaryOperator>(this);
- if (B->isLogicalOp() || B->getOpcode() == BO_Comma)
- return true;
- else
- return false;
- }
- }
-}
-
std::string AsmStmt::generateAsmString(ASTContext &C) const {
if (const GCCAsmStmt *gccAsmStmt = dyn_cast<GCCAsmStmt>(this))
return gccAsmStmt->generateAsmString(C);
OpenPOWER on IntegriCloud